வில்வநாதேசுவரர் கோயில்
Tiruvallam, Tamil Nadu · 12.9839°, 79.2667°
One of the 275 Paadal Petra Sthalams glorified in the 7th-century Tevaram, this temple in Thiruvalam preserves inscriptions running from the reign of Nandivarman II onward. Its five-tiered gopuram and unusual dvarapala figures are among its notable features.
Vinayaka is said to have circumambulated his parents Shiva and Parvati at this spot and won a sacred mango, so the place became Thiruvalam, meaning circumambulation.
